Work-overs provide an integrated introduction to many facets of completion and intervention technology. The course focuses on the practical aspects of each of the technologies, using design examples, successes and failures to illustrate the key points of the design and the risks / uncertainties. The overall objectives of the course focus on delivering and maintaining well quality.

By the end of the course, the participants are able to:
- Select the right means for well intervention,
- Design well servicing or work-over programs
- Supervise well servicing or work-over operations.

This course is suited for Completion, well servicing or work-over engineers and supervisors, with client or service companies, familiar with well control operations.
